#1dbd1d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1dbd1d is composed of 11.4% red, 74.1%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.7%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 73.4% and a lightness of 42.7%. #1dbd1d color hex could be obtained by blending #3aff3a with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#1dbd1d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000200 is the darkest color, while #f0fdf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1dbd1d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#687268 is the less saturated color, while #04d604 is the most saturated one.
